Recently paid a seller in the US for something. After a few hours of receiving my payment he [allegedly] has a message from "someone" telling him that the item is worth upwards of 3 times what I paid for it. Based on this he issues an immediate refund - why he never checked with me to see if I would pay more I don't know - the refund is pending and has not cleared into my account.

Paypal say the refunds take 4 working days to clear as it is an international deal. He also claims that the money is coming via e-check. In my experience there is no way an e-check should be involved as if he hadn't spent any of my money then the full amount should be as a balance in his account.

So I was wondering if anybody else has some experience with international refunds and could share their experiences especially on the this refund pending timescale. Having a few hundred $ tied up because of a flake seller is very bad on his part and somewhat inconvenient for me.

The refund came through but not the fees. So I'm now having to chase him for the fees.

The seller is spidey_seth off RS for those who are interested.

He doesn't appear to have been online much today and I've had no response to my email from yesterday afternoon.

For anybody else dealing with a similar situation I would recommend that you insist on having the money paid to you and not refunded. International refunds take 4 working days to process - this one took about 4.5 working days to process and is far too long a time to have several hundred $ tied up. An extra $10 for a shipping overcharge maybe but not when the sums of money invloved are sizeable. I paid late Thursday and got my money back early evening yesterday Wednesday (the refund having been made early hours Friday) :roll:
